The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) conducted a planned inspection of MARTIN STEEL INC at 603 - 16th Street West, Huntington, WV 25704 on Mar 8, 1988. The inspection scope was complete. The case was closed on Oct 3, 1988.
OSHA documented 15 violations (2 serious, 13 other-than-serious) with total penalties on record of $390.

The maximum penalty for a serious violation in 2025 is $16,550 per violation. For willful violations, the range is $11,823 to $165,514. The current penalty column shows the latest amount on record in OSHA's database for each citation. When the current penalty differs from the initial penalty, OSHA's records show that the amount changed during the enforcement process, but this page does not determine the specific reason for each change. Penalty amounts are set by OSHA and adjusted annually for inflation.
